Re: Who is using Social Media Marketing? - Posted by Kristine-CA

Posted by Kristine-CA on February 20, 2011 at 14:21:14:

I really dislike facebook and twitter and linkedin, so I can’t imagine
using it to market with. That being said, it’s really opened up
additional ways to find and get ahold of people that previously would
have not received my mail marketing or not responded. Just Friday I
wrote to an owner with a problem property and could find absolutely
no recent contact info for her except her facebook page. She wrote me
back in less than 5 minutes and was interested in an offer.
